That shouldn't have been hard it's worked on ARM and RISC for years 🤷‍♂️

You'd think that but Apple's current lack of complete documentation makes this chip a bit of a block box, which is intentional. So getting new things to work requires more work than normal as you cant just RTFM up an answer when you run into a technical issue.
